A linguagem SQL permite o controle de acessos de usuários, seus privilégios e as áreas com permissão de acesso e trabalho. A esta definição chamamos de segurança do Banco de Dados. A segurança é definida pela DCL – Data Control Language (Linguagem de Controle de Dados) e apresenta como comandos mais utilizados: GRANT, REVOKE, SET e LOCK. KAISER, J.; PELISSARI, W. R.; LUZ, C. D. Banco de Dados II. Maringá: Unicesumar, 2017. Em relação a criação de usuários, assinale a afirmativa correta: ALTERNATIVAS O comando SET é utilizado para criação de usuário, já sendo atribuído ao usuário seus privilégios conforme regra de negócio. CREATE USER nome_usuario IDENTIFIED BY ?senha?; é o comando utilizado para criar um novo usuário dentro do Sistema Gerenciador de Banco de Dados (SGBD). Um usuário é criado pelo comando CREATE USER, sendo que este apresenta acesso direto na sua criação a todos os recursos do banco de dados, precisando ser revogado pelo DBA (Administrador de Banco de Dados) de acordo com sua necessidade. O comando GRANT é utilizado para a criação de usuário, tendo como sintaxe: GRANT USER nome_usuario IDENTIFIED BY ?senha?. CREATE USER é utilizado para criação de um papel e tem o objetivo de facilitar o gerenciamento de direitos para um grupo de usuários com a mesma regra.
Respostas
respondido por:
6
Resposta:
CREATE USER nome_usuario IDENTIFIED BY ?senha?; é o comando utilizado para criar um novo usuário dentro do Sistema Gerenciador de Banco de Dados (SGBD).
Explicação:
Livro Banco de Dados II, Página 151.
"O DBA cria usuários utilizando a instrução CREATE USER que permite a identificação de um usuário e sua senha de acesso ao sistema como mostramos a seguir:
Sintaxe:
CREATE USER usuário
IDENTIFIED BY senha;".
Perguntas similares
3 anos atrás
3 anos atrás
5 anos atrás
5 anos atrás
5 anos atrás
7 anos atrás
7 anos atrás